Mental Health First Aid (OSHA)

COURSE OVERVIEW


Our Mental Health First Aid course aligns with both OSHA and Canadian standards. The course is structured in sections, focusing on the origins of mental health issues, indicators and symptoms of mental health conditions, appropriate responses, and addressing common misconceptions.
The course includes periodic practice quiz questions to prepare trainees for the final written exam. Alongside the written exam, we provide an employer checklist for conducting a practical exam, as mandated by OSHA.

Estimated Training Duration: The duration of the training may differ based on individual learning speed. However, the estimated time frame for this training is between 2 – 2.5 hours.

While it's essential to be updated with all other relevant federal, state, and local standards, this training encompasses the following laws and regulations:
•    OSH Act of 1970, Section 5(a)(1), General Duty Clause – “Each employer -- (1) shall provide each of his employees’ employment and a place of employment which are free from recognized hazards that are causing or are likely to cause death or serious physical harm to his employees; (2) shall comply with occupational safety and health standards promulgated under this Act.
